If you can’t do away with a craving altogether, try to at least hold out against it for as long as possible. Force yourself to do something, whether it is go for a walk around the block or simply drinking an entire glass of water, before you are allowed to have a cigarette. By delaying your actions, you find that you really didn’t want that cigarette after all. You may decide not to smoke it at all.

Enlist in the help of your family and friends to support your efforts to stop smoking. Ask them to provide you with encouragement and not criticism. Let them know that you’ll be moody at the beginning, since your thinking won’t be as clear. It is not simple to stop smoking, you should always develop a support system.

Think about using nicotine replacement alternatives when you quit smoking. Nicotine withdrawal can lead you feeling restless, irritable, frustrated or depressed. Additionally, the cravings can cause extreme discomfort during the day. You can help with the cravings by using nicotine replacement therapy. Studies show that nicotine gum, lozenges or patches can increase people’s success when quitting. However, do not use nicotine replacement products while smoking.

When you commit to quitting smoking, plan out appropriate rewards for every milestone you achieve. For instance, go to a movie after one week that you don’t smoke. On day 30 you can go out to dinner at a fancy restaurant. Continue to give yourself a reward in increasing amount to acknowledge your progress until you don’t think about the urge to smoke.

Staying positive will help you quit smoking for good. Imagine your life after smoking where you’re healthier, happier, and able to stick to your monthly budget with a little left over. Remind yourself of how much better your breath, clothes, and home will smell, and how much easier it will be to keep your teeth white.
